Available Nationwide, Walmart Direct2Cash to Save Customers Time and
Money This Tax Season
BENTONVILLE, Ark. -- (Business Wire)
As Americans begin to file their tax returns, Walmart announced the
launch of a first-of-its-kind service that allows consumers to “skip the
check” and pick up their tax refunds in cash. Walmart Direct2Cash is
available nationwide starting today and will help customers save time
and money when compared to traditional tax refund options.
Walmart is working with Tax Products Group (TPG), a Green Dot Company,
and Republic Bank & Trust Company, member FDIC, two leading providers of
tax-related financial products and services, to provide Walmart
Direct2Cash as an option to millions of customers. The more than 25,000
tax preparation locations using software with the Walmart Direct2Cash
option may provide this service for no additional fee or charge a
maximum of $7 at the time of filing. Walmart does not charge customers a
fee when refunds are claimed in a store.

Saving People Time and Money
Walmart Direct2Cash offers customers a convenient and secure way to
receive their refund amounts when compared to checks. Too often,
government issued tax refund checks are subject to theft, fraud and
mishandling, which can create weeks or even months of delay before
customers can receive their funds. Walmart Direct2Cash is a secure,
one-stop cash pickup transaction that reduces the potential for a
variety of check-related problems.
Americans who choose the new Walmart Direct2Cash option can also save on
fees when compared to traditional check-cashing options. For example, a
consumer who has the average federal tax refund of $2,900 and chooses a
check-cashing provider who charges a 2 percent fee would spend $58 to
cash the check. This could also be in addition to a $20 processing fee
to issue a paper refund check.
Convenient for Customers and Tax Preparers
When customers choose Walmart Direct2Cash, they will receive a
confirmation code for their federal and/or state tax return through an
email from TPG or Republic Bank as soon as their refund is ready to be
picked up. Customers will then go to the Walmart MoneyCenter or customer
service desk at their local Walmart store, show their confirmation code,
confirm their identity, and then receive their refund in cash.

Filing Tax Returns is Easy at Walmart
Walmart is also working with other businesses to help customers better
manage their finances at tax time and every day throughout the year.
This year, Jackson Hewitt tax preparers will be in more than 3,000
Walmart stores nationwide. Jackson Hewitt is offering its eligible
clients a $50 Walmart eGift Card when they e-file through a Jackson
Hewitt tax preparer. The Walmart eGift Card, available instantly upon
filing, can be used on anything from groceries to tires, in stores or
online.
As an added benefit to Walmart customers, each Jackson Hewitt tax filing
consultation at a participating Walmart store will include free tax
assistance identifying eligible health care options under the Affordable
Care Act. This assistance complements Walmart’s Healthcare Begins Here
program, which is designed to educate customers on health insurance
options.
EDITOR’S NOTES:
-
Walmart Direct2Cash is applicable to both federal and state tax
refunds. Customers who file a federal and state tax return will get
two confirmation codes. Cash refunds up to $7,500 are eligible for
Walmart Direct2Cash. For customers filing jointly, both filers must be
present to receive their cash refund. Confirmation code expiration
dates vary. Customers should check with their tax preparer.
